主题: KindEditor 4.1.7 发布
作者: Roddy, 发布日期: 2013-04-21 23:36:11, 浏览数: 21046

KindEditor 4.1.7 变更记录:

  1. Bugfix: 取消全屏后没有恢复到原来大小,调整窗口大小后宽高变成全屏宽高。
  2. Bugfix: [IE] 删除图片、Flash、视频后立即点击图片按钮出错。
  3. Bugfix: [IE8] 源代码模式下输入<input type=”text” />会丢失type属性。
  4. Bugfix: [IE] 输入几个文字,切换到源代码模式再切换回来,插入图片报错。
  5. Bugfix: 插入5x5表格,A1向下合并两次,再点到A2,向下合并报错。

演示:

下载:

文档:

源代码:

作者: 黑高粱米, 发布日期: 2013-04-22 10:19:05
br换行问题什么时候能修复呢?
回复
作者: 哦哦来了, 发布日期: 2013-04-22 14:20:03

同问回车 <br> <p> 问题,何时能修复,目前不能通过xss过滤检查

回复
作者: 小浪子, 发布日期: 2013-04-23 13:23:27

来晚了。。恭喜了。。。

回复
作者: yfgcq, 发布日期: 2013-04-26 09:50:27

多文件上传时,afterUpload无法执行?

回复
作者: ldb, 发布日期: 2013-04-26 11:11:37

我替你们处理了br换行的问题



function _bindNewlineEvent() {

    var self = this, doc = self.edit.doc, newlineTag = self.newlineTag;
    if (_IE && newlineTag !== 'br') {
        return;
    }
    if (_GECKO && newlineTag !== 'p') {
        return;
    }
    if (_OPERA && _V < 9) {
        return;
    }
    var brSkipTagMap = _toMap('h1,h2,h3,h4,h5,h6,pre,li'),
        pSkipTagMap = _toMap('p,h1,h2,h3,h4,h5,h6,pre,li,blockquote');
    function getAncestorTagName(range) {
        var ancestor = K(range.commonAncestor());
        while (ancestor) {
            if (ancestor.type == 1 && !ancestor.isStyle()) {
                break;
            }
            ancestor = ancestor.parent();
        }
        return ancestor.name;
    }
    K(doc).keydown(function(e) {
        if (e.which != 13 || e.shiftKey || e.ctrlKey || e.altKey) {
            return;
        }
        self.cmd.selection();
        var tagName = getAncestorTagName(self.cmd.range);
        if (tagName == 'marquee' || tagName == 'select') {
            return;
        }
        if (newlineTag === 'br' && !brSkipTagMap[tagName]) {
            e.preventDefault();
            self.insertHtml('<br />' + (_IE && _V < 9 ? '' : '\u200B'));
            if(_WEBKIT){
                doc.body.scrollTop =(doc.body.scrollHeight);
            }
            return;
        }
        if (!pSkipTagMap[tagName]) {
            _nativeCommand(doc, 'formatblock', '<p>');
        }
    });
    K(doc).keyup(function(e) {
        if (e.which != 13 || e.shiftKey || e.ctrlKey || e.altKey) {
            return;
        }
        if (newlineTag == 'br') {
            return;
        }
        if (_GECKO) {
            return;
        }
        self.cmd.selection();
        var tagName = getAncestorTagName(self.cmd.range);
        if (tagName == 'marquee' || tagName == 'select') {
            return;
        }
        if (!pSkipTagMap[tagName]) {
            _nativeCommand(doc, 'formatblock', '<p>');
        }
        var div = self.cmd.commonAncestor('div');
        if (div) {
            var p = K('<p></p>'),
                child = div[0].firstChild;
            while (child) {
                var next = child.nextSibling;
                p.append(child);
                child = next;
            }
            div.before(p);
            div.remove();
            self.cmd.range.selectNodeContents(p[0]);
            self.cmd.select();
        }
    });
}
回复
作者: 哦哦来了, 发布日期: 2013-04-28 14:41:51

回复ldb:我不知道为什么  总是不能通过xss过滤检查


希望能帮忙解决这个问题

回复
作者: 黑高粱米, 发布日期: 2013-05-20 12:52:12
回复ldb: 感谢问题解决
回复
作者: 嘿哈, 发布日期: 2013-05-28 17:24:03

更新有屁用

最基本的IE9下<input type="file"  /> 点击弹不出选择图片框都不去解决,尽弄些没用的东西


回复
作者: 晴天雨日, 发布日期: 2013-05-28 21:43:30
点击本地上传图片 搜狗浏览器怎么不可以  请教解决方法 求各位大神帮帮忙
回复
作者: floatcloud, 发布日期: 2013-06-03 11:33:29
不支持IE10啊!
回复
作者: 夜猫, 发布日期: 2013-06-24 23:35:57

这个版本中在ie浏览器中,进入html源码编辑,粘贴以下脚本,点返回正文编辑状态,出现严重的卡死现象:

<IMG height=1

            src="http://s.globalsources.com/gsol/en/clean/images/BLANK.GIF"
            width=100 border=0 ?>
回复
作者: 风行, 发布日期: 2013-06-30 15:20:27
为什么图片、文件上传功能就不能方便点,asp\jsp\php,该怎么配置,详细说明一下啊!!!!!
回复
作者: 心晴Happy, 发布日期: 2013-07-11 19:08:07

为什么IE9 获取不到焦点呢?

回复
作者: 小浪子, 发布日期: 2013-07-17 23:04:14

老大你最近太忙了吧。好多人反应bug。老大你也木有修复。和发布更新。。

 

我也来反应一个关于光标bug

 

就是当编辑器里有好几个table的时候。随便点击一个进行设置后。就会自动弹到编辑器的最上面了。不是在原来的位置了。。

回复
作者: V小凯, 发布日期: 2013-07-31 10:29:44
改那么多,为什么都不改上传按钮在IE7里点不了的问题??
回复
作者: Roddy, 发布日期: 2013-07-31 10:53:49
回复V小凯:上传按钮计划在下个版本优化。
回复
作者: 小浪子, 发布日期: 2013-07-31 17:00:47

回复Roddy:老大。最近你很忙啊。。github里的还是7.1更新了.都过去30天了一点也没有更新。。

最近好像bug挺多的

回复
作者: Roddy, 发布日期: 2013-07-31 18:07:18
回复小浪子:这个月感冒2次,家里事情多,公司也加班。。我得先发一个小版本。
回复
作者: 小浪子, 发布日期: 2013-07-31 23:29:22
回复Roddy:哎。。我也感冒了。。老大在土豆也经常加班啊。。
回复
作者: zhangfei, 发布日期: 2013-08-13 19:46:24

什么时候可以支持公式,亲?

回复
作者: 珣翼幸福, 发布日期: 2013-09-13 11:50:02
我觉得应该加一个a标签可以加title标签,要不然每次手动去加好累,不懂代码的人去加更累
回复
作者: jk很好吃, 发布日期: 2013-09-25 09:24:18
回复珣翼幸福:同理 感觉很需要,加深用户体验        
回复
作者: 8446666, 发布日期: 2013-10-03 12:33:25

我这有2个问题,

1、上传图片的时候,本地上传的时候,应该也要添加一个可以输入 alt 的地方。要不然上传的图片没有alt。然后,图片不需要title。title 是不规范的。

2、在我的内容里,图片有用于延迟加载的内容,比如把图片的src 改成了data-src 但是丢进编辑器后,这个data-src和图片路径 就没了。给你们的正则替换了。


还望兼容一下 谢谢

回复
发表回复